The PTZ Control panel consists of direction arrows, the rapid positioning button (in
the center), the PTZ speed setting, and buttons for adjusting zoom, focus, and iris
settings.
A virtual joystick is also available in case you prefer to use that instead of the direction
arrows.
Using the PTZ Function panel, you can access predefined functions such as auto scan,
preset, tour, pattern, and auto pan. Two additional functions are Assistant and
Positioning. Assistant lets you activate an auxiliary command. Positioning lets you send
the camera to a specific position.
To use Assistant:
1. Select Assistant from the drop-down list.
2. Enter the number of the auxiliary command that you
want to send to the camera.
3. Click Aux On to start the command.
4. Click Aux Off to stop the command.
To use Positioning:
1. Select Positioning from the drop-down list.
2. Enter the Horizontal Angle and Vertical Angle that you
want the camera to go to (where 1 unit of angle = 0.1
degree).
3. Click Go to.
